Abner Runyan 1910 - 1982

Abner Runyan of Springfield, Clark County, OH was born on July 4, 1910, and died at age 71 years old on February 12, 1982. Abner Runyan was buried at Dayton National Cemetery Section 19 Site 1481 Va Medical Center - 4100 West Third Street, in Dayton.

Did you know?
In 1910, in the year that Abner Runyan was born, Angel Island, which is in San Francisco Bay, became the immigration center for Asians entering U.S. It was often referred to as "The Ellis Island of the West". Due to restrictive laws against Chinese immigration, many immigrants spent years on the island.
Did you know?
In 1926, by the time he was 16 years old, on November 15th, NBC was founded. It was the U.S.'s first major broadcast network. Ownership of the network was split between RCA (a majority partner at 50%), its founding corporate parent General Electric (which owned 30%), and Westinghouse (which owned the remaining 20%).
